Re: san diego hurricane, 2october1858

Actually, if my memory is still fairly accurate, one of the most active locations for tropical cyclone activity in the southwestern U.S. is Yuma, Arizona - check it out. If a storm comes up the Gulf of California (which is a rare event), it does not encounter cooler water. I think that they've had two or three events in Yuma.
